Output cadb7fc21eb90f029ff20bbc53e67f5046c5a44cb6313bb0031ddf16b108e5a0:9

value
21702771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e0a7f87b632b1417fdeb0b20de79776551b05e8 OP_EQUAL
address
32yFxevTnbpP2jVFAscv3qPG4sz8MdE9z3
transaction
cadb7fc21eb90f029ff20bbc53e67f5046c5a44cb6313bb0031ddf16b108e5a0
spent
true